Azure Blob storage is a service for storing large amounts of unstructured object data, such as text or binary data. You can use Blob storage to expose data publicly to the world, or to store application data privately. Common uses of Blob storage include: Serving images or documents directly to a browser.
We generated massive volumes of unstructured data before realizing that email attachments, social media sites, presentations, video and audio files, photos could have serious consequences. This unstructured data increased the data storage costs and numerous versions and instances of the same file, leading to compliance challenges.
Azure Blob storage mechanism helps serve images or documents directly to a browser and stores files for distributed access. Such a distributed system also allows you to stream videos and audio. Leveraging Azure Blob storage will enable businesses to share files and collaborate on any device securely.
Consider our product development environment, where each developer required access to IDE and tools without using the internet to download it. Using Azure Blob Storage, we stored only the development tools and shared a link to the team members to access the Blob location.
Microsoft Azure Blob Storage also helps businesses create data lakes for their analytics needs and provides storage to build powerful cloud-native and mobile apps.
Blob storage is built from the ground up to support mobile, web, and cloud-native application developers’ scale, security, and availability needs. Serverless architectures such as Azure Functions use Azure Blob Storage as the cornerstone.
Further, Azure Blob Storage supports the most popular development frameworks, including Java, .NET, Python, and Node.js. It is the only cloud storage service that offers an SSD-based object storage tier for low-latency and interactive scenarios.
Microsoft Azure Blob storage allows transferring large files through the network by splitting them into chunks, thus redefining their storage in a distributed environment where moving large chunks of unstructured data can strain data management efforts.
It ensures data integrity and anytime-anywhere access to the data. Azure Blob Storage allows enterprises to organize their data assets better and then make them available to users and client applications worldwide.
